Bingo we got the Underwood #6 a much improved model. Still not in the same ball park with the deco KHM Royal with segment shift but they were trying to update and still not lose the flavor of almost forty years. I do like the two tone effect of high gloss and textured black finish with out all the gold pin stripes of the #5. If you look close you can see the paper table on the front model came with a textured finished (about 200,000 machines newer), same gold decals.
